What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ons: rout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

Labor and Employment Article, Section 5-104(a):  The employer did not
furnish employment
and a place of employment which were free from recognized hazards that
were causing or
likely to cause death or serious physical harm to employees:
(a)Date of Violation:11/14/01
Location:Roof Truss System
Condition:Employees of a subcontractor were exposed to the hazard of being
crushed/struck by collapsing roof trusses due to inadequate bracing
techniques.
"Among others, one feasible and acceptable abatement method to correct
this hazard is to
install bracing in accordance with Truss Plate Institute's
recommendations."
The proposed penalty for this item has been reduced by 50for effective
and efficient
abatement during the inspection.
